The Cost of Environmental Degradation : Case Studies from the Middle East and North Africa

Environmental degradation is costly, to individuals, to societies, and to the environment. This book, edited by Lelia Croitoru and Maria Sarraf, makes these costs clear by examining a number of studies carried out over the past few years by the World Bank's Middle East and North Africa region. Even more important than estimating the monetary cost of environmental degradation (COED), however, are the clear guidance and policy implications derived from these findings. This volume presents a new approach to estimating the impacts of environmental degradation. In the past, when government officials asked researchers the simple question how large are the impacts of environmental degradation? The response was often an emphatic 'large!' a rather imprecise number. The strength of this work is that it actually quantifies in economic terms how large is 'large' and thereby gains the attention of decision makers and offers specific insights for improved policy making. Finally, this book demonstrates the benefits of doing a coordinated, regional COED analysis that builds on the country-level studies. This two-tiered approach produces important synergies, in terms of both the methodologies used and the lessons learned.
